Entrepreneurial leader keen on startups, media, climate and accessibility tech, based in Silicon Valley.
-
AdvisorSosvMenlo Park, Ca, Us -
Senior Operating PartnerSosv Jan 2021 - PresentPrinceton, New Jersey, UsSOSV is a multi-stage, global venture firm that invests in deep tech startups addressing human and planetary health. It operates the startup development programs HAX and IndieBio in NYC, Newark, NJ, and San Francisco. I am responsible among other things for communications and marketing across the firm and launched the SOSV Climate Tech Summit and the SOSV VC-Founder Matchup series to help support the deep tech startup ecosystem. I also work closely with dozens of founders each year as they complete our programs and prepare for the real world, including funding announcements and their first media exposure. -
Founder And Executive ProducerSight Tech Global Aug 2020 - Jun 2024Palo Alto, California , UsFounded Sight Tech Global in 2020 as an annual, virtual event to explore how rapidly advancing AI technologies, including computer vision, natural language processing, and LLMs are driving improvements in assistive technology for people who are blind or visually impaired. More than 2,000 people registered on average in 2020-2023 from 70 countries. All past programming content is available on YouTube. Past partners include Apple, Meta, Google, Microsoft, Amazon, Waymo, LinkedIn, TechCrunch, Yahoo, Ford, Humanware, APH, Fable, Dot, and more. All proceeds from sponsorships went to the Vista Center for the Blind and Visually Impaired, which continues to operate the event. -
Chief Operating OfficerTechcrunch And Engadget Apr 2012 - Aug 2020Managed media brands TechCrunch and Engadget at Verizon Media. Also oversaw CrunchBase until 2015, when we spun out the data business out as a venture-backed startup with Emergence ventures. In eight years, TechCrunch's online audience has more than doubled and its event business grew from two US events a year to as many as a dozen, globally. In 2014, TechCrunch launched its ground-breaking diversity commitment - the Include program, and in 2019 we launched the subscription-based business, Extra Crunch.

President And FounderGofishn | Gosportn Inc. Jan 2009 - Dec 2011GoSportn was a social media and marketing firm. Launched two social media, lead generation businesses for outdoor guides, GoFISHn.com and GoHUNTn.com, which featured deep integrations with Facebook pages. Also designed and launched the new Bassmaster.com, after B.A.S.S. acquired the brand from ESPN.
-
PresidentTime Inc. Interactive Dec 2002 - Nov 2008Responsible for Time Inc's Web businesses as well as digital product development, ad operations, audience development, engineering and design teams. Launched Time Inc.'s first digital subscription businesses. Drove successful new digital products from People, InStyle, Entertainment Weekly, Life and Southern Living. Oversaw AOL-Time Inc. relationship (2002-2005). Served as Time Inc.'s board member at the Online Publishers' Association and the Interactive Advertising Bureau. (From 2003-2005 the role was essentially the same but title was Executive Editor.)
-
President And EditorBusiness 2.0 Nov 1999 - Dec 2002UsHired an editorial and sales team and launched eCompany Now monthly magazine and website for Time Inc. in May 2000. Acquired Business 2.0 in 2001 from Imagine media and merged the companies under the Business 2.0 brand. -
Board MemberHoovers Inc. 2001 - 2002Jacksonville, Fl, UsServed as a board member for Hoovers, shortly after going public in 1999. -
Vice PresidentInfoseek.Com Jun 1998 - Dec 1999UsLed effort to build content channels based on Disney brands ABCNews, ESPN, Infoseek and other brands for Disney's Go.com portal. (Disney acquired Infoseek 1998.) -
Senior CorrespondentFortune Jun 1997 - Jun 1998New York, Ny, UsCovered Japan and Silicon Valley for Fortune magazine, with a focus on rise of the Internet in Silicon Valley. -
DirectorInfoseek Apr 1996 - May 1997UsLed effort to create Infoseek Japan with partner Digital Garage. Rakuten acquired Infoseek Japan for $81 million in 2000. -
Tokyo Bureau ChiefTime Magazine Jun 1992 - Apr 1996New York, New York, UsTime's senior correspondent for Japan and the Koreas based in Tokyo. Covered Kobe earthquake, Aum Shinrikyo sarin gas attacks, North-South Korea military tensions, Japan's economic decline, and the rise of the Internet. -
New Delhi Bureau ChiefTime Oct 1988 - Dec 1991New York, New York, UsSenior correspondent for Time magazine covering South Asia. Covered conflicts in Afghanistan, Sri Lanka, Punjab, Kashmir, and Siachen, political fates of Benazir Bhutto in Pakistan and Rajiv Gandhi in India, and India's Hindu-Muslim divide. -
Staff WriterTime Jul 1985 - Sep 1988New York, New York, UsWriter for Time magazine's world and international sections. -
ResearcherTime Apr 1984 - Jun 1985New York, New York, UsResearched and fact-checked stories for Time magazine.
